Workbox and Serendipity Labs Announce Workspace Alliance, Giving Members Complimentary Coworking Benefits

Published

on

Members of Both Workspace Operators Will Offer Business-Hour Access to a Shared Portfolio of Over 30 Locations Nationwide Beginning July 1, 2026

CHICAGO and STAMFORD, Conn., July 1, 2026 /PRNewswire/ — Workbox, a fast-growing workspace operator dedicated to providing solutions and resources to growing businesses, and Serendipity Labs, one of the leading international outsourced workplace providers, today announced a workspace alliance designed to significantly expand workspace access and flexibility for their respective members.

As part of this new alliance, members of both Workbox and Serendipity Labs will enjoy complimentary access credits to any location within the combined workspace portfolio of 32 locations across 23 markets, spanning across all major regions of the United States, Monday through Friday from 8:30am to 5pm.

“This alliance reflects our shared commitment to delivering greater benefits and value for our members,” said John Wallace, CEO and Founder of Workbox. “By joining forces with Serendipity Labs, we’re giving our existing community the freedom to work where they need to be—without compromising on quality or consistency. The geographical diversity of our two portfolios, combined with both companies’ commitment to best-in-class member experience, makes this a natural and powerful fit.”  

Simon Moore, COO of Serendipity Labs echoed the sentiment, stating, “Our members value mobility and high-quality service. By partnering with Workbox, we’re expanding our network to provide dynamic, productive workspaces wherever their business leads them, all while maintaining the consistent support our members rely on.”

Key Benefits Include:

Expanded Access and Flexibility: Ideal for hybrid teams, business travelers, and growing companies needing multi-city workspace solutions.Consistent Experience: Both Workbox and Serendipity Labs maintain comparable amenities and high standards in hospitality, design, and technology, ensuring members feel at home in any location.Broader Professional Community: The combined membership base encompasses over 13,000 active professionals, offering greater connectivity to more industries and an even broader business community.

This alliance comes as demand for flexible workspace solutions continues to accelerate, driven by hybrid work and professionals seeking quality options when travelling. By expanding their network to each other’s members, Workbox and Serendipity Labs aim to set a new standard for coworking accessibility and member experience.

Access to the combined network will be available starting on July 1, 2026, with members able to book and utilize partner locations through their respective platforms.

First Gartner® Emerging Market Quadrant for Deepfake Detection — Startup Vendors names Reality Defender among the Market Shapers in the space.

NEW YORK, July 1, 2026 /PRNewswire/ — Reality Defender, the enterprise deepfake detection company, today announced it has been named a Market Shaper in the Gartner® Emerging Market Quadrant for Deepfake Detection — Startup Vendors report as of June 2026. This recognition comes after the recent Gartner research note, “AI Vendor Race: Reality Defender Is the Company to Beat in Deepfake Detection,” Apeksha Kaushik and Alfredo Ramirez IV, 7 May 2026.

Five years ago, deepfake detection was not something most enterprises could evaluate, let alone budget against. Faking a voice or a face convincingly took a team of experts and massive computing power. Today, synthetic voices are made quickly and cheaply to bypass contact center checks. Synthetic persons and impersonations enter hiring pipelines. Deepfaked executives authorize transfers that move real money. In our view, this latest Gartner report provides security, fraud, and risk leaders with a dedicated market framework for responding, assessing startup vendors on scale, ecosystem readiness, and potential to disrupt.

“Every enterprise system assumes the voice, face, and document in front of it are real. Generative AI turned that assumption into an attack surface,” said Ben Colman, Co-Founder and CEO of Reality Defender. “When we started Reality Defender in 2021, deepfake detection was not a category most organizations were tracking. We feel Gartner mapping this market shows how fast the problem moved from emerging threat to enterprise priority.”

“We’ve partnered with Reality Defender for years to protect against deepfakes,” said Marco Mancini, Security & Safety at ElevenLabs. “We believe their recognition as a Market Shaper confirms how essential their work has become.”

Reality Defender’s deepfake detection spans voice, video, and image, with deployments across financial services, identity verification, and enterprise communications. The company was founded in 2021 and won the RSA Conference Innovation Sandbox in 2024.

B2Gnow Announces Upcoming Webinar Series Focused on Small Business Enterprise Program Excellence

Published

on

By

PHOENIX, July 1, 2026 /PRNewswire/ — B2Gnow, the national leader in software solutions that promote transparency and compliance in public and private contracting, will host an interactive webinar series aimed at helping public agencies navigate evolving regulations and strengthen their small and disadvantaged supplier/vendor programs.

This webinar series focuses on the shifting regulatory landscape – including discussions surrounding the 2025 USDOT Interim Final Rule (IFR) for DBEs – and how agencies must balance compliance, impact, and operational efficiency while preparing for continued change.

It features current customers from Chicago Public Schools, Houston METRO, and Angela Booker, president of ISFAC, LLC, a full-service contract compliance and certification consultancy, as they discuss their successes in the compliance space.

The webinar series is for leaders managing DBE, SBE, or other small and disadvantaged business programs looking to:

Create resilient and scalable small and disadvantaged business programsLearn best practices for maintaining program continuity during staffing transitionsImprove compliance oversight and operational efficiencyLeverage modern compliance technology to strengthen program integrityHear from agencies and organizations achieving real-world results

The series kicks off at 11 AM Eastern on July 9 with “Architecting Your Enterprise with Chicago Public Schools.” A representative from Chicago Public Schools will lead the session.

The next session begins at 11 AM Eastern on July 16 with “Houston METRO’s SBE Program – The Unicorn.”

The final session will be at 11 AM Eastern on July 23 with “AI-Driven Compliance: Building Continuity with 49 CFR 26 & 23.”

“Whether you’re looking to optimize an existing program or prepare your organization for future growth, this series will provide actionable takeaways you can implement immediately,” Shaunette Fortson, Director of Customer Education and Development at B2Gnow, said.

Texas Instruments to webcast Q2 2026 earnings conference call

Published

on

By

DALLAS, July 1, 2026 /PRNewswire/ — Texas Instruments Incorporated (TI) (Nasdaq: TXN) will webcast its second quarter earnings conference call on Wednesday, July 22, at 3:30 p.m. Central time. Haviv Ilan, chairman, president and chief executive officer, Rafael Lizardi, senior vice president and chief financial officer, and Mike Beckman, vice president and head of Investor Relations, will discuss TI’s financial results and answer questions from the investor audience.

You can access the audio webcast on the Investor Relations section of the company’s website at ti.com/ir. An archived copy of the webcast will be available shortly after the call concludes.
